本文整理汇总了C++中VirtualMachine::debugger方法的典型用法代码示例。如果您正苦于以下问题:C++ VirtualMachine::debugger方法的具体用法?C++ VirtualMachine::debugger怎么用?C++ VirtualMachine::debugger使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类VirtualMachine
的用法示例。
在下文中一共展示了VirtualMachine::debugger方法的2个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C++代码示例。
示例1: sizeof
Video::Video(VirtualMachine& vm, VideoFairy& videoFairy)
:vm_(vm)
,debugger_(vm.debugger())
,cartridge(NULL)
,videoFairy(videoFairy)
,isEven(false)
,nowY(0)
,nowX(0)
,spriteHitCnt(0)
,executeNMIonVBlank(false)
,spriteHeight(8)
,patternTableAddressBackground(0)
,patternTableAddress8x8Sprites(0)
,vramIncrementSize(1)
,colorEmphasis(0)
,spriteVisibility(false)
,backgroundVisibility(false)
,spriteClipping(false)
,backgroundClipping(false)
,paletteMask(0)
,nowOnVBnank(false)
,sprite0Hit(false)
,lostSprites(false)
,vramBuffer(0)
,spriteAddr(0)
,vramAddrRegister(0x0)
,vramAddrReloadRegister(0)
,horizontalScrollBits(0)
,scrollRegisterWritten(false)
,vramAddrRegisterWritten(false)
{
//ctor
memset(this->screenBuffer, 0x0, screenWidth * screenHeight * sizeof(uint8_t));
}
示例2:
IOPort::IOPort(VirtualMachine& vm, GamepadFairy* pad1, GamepadFairy* pad2)
:vm_(vm)
,debugger_(vm.debugger())
,pad1Fairy(pad1 == 0 ? dummyPad : *pad1)
,pad2Fairy(pad2 == 0 ? dummyPad : *pad2)
,pad1Idx(GamepadFairy::A)
,pad2Idx(GamepadFairy::A)
{
}